On See You in Time Oct 3, 2020
This popped up on my Netflix- I knew nothing about it other than it was going to be about biking lol Sometimes a sport drama can really make you happy as the team grows. Reasons to watch- 100% the main couple- they are cutie, have great kiss despite their height issues. 2nd friend couple is fun to watch too. You want to see muscle hot guys show off? perfect for you. Lots of abs and things xD The future/past bit is just ok. For once it is nice to see the guy get the problem. For me it is an unimportant idea. The sport- starts of great, ends rushed. The family drama is too much for me to care about. For me this could have been a great drama but instead they deiced to cram in as many ideas as possible. At one point you can stop and be happy as it wont pass that moment.

On Dance of the Phoenix Sep 19, 2020
For me this whole drama is rushed- it should prob be more like 50epis. I want to see what happens when she woke up.. she known no one and they hit that she's from a different time(its very light- food and words) , her growth is rushed, the school is rushed, idk why the wolf mom is in it... The ending... everything is at once.. quick deaths. And a set up for another season. I also feel like the leads love just got lost in the plot. I'd give it a 7/10- And only watch if they continue the stories.. I am 100% disappointed. Its a let down for something that started off so well.
